
Browsing: Online Posts
Authorities in Turkey have arrested dozens of people for “provocative” social media posts after the mayor of Istanbul Ekrem Imamoglu…
Authorities in Turkey have arrested dozens of people for “provocative” social media posts after the mayor of Istanbul Ekrem Imamoglu…